Optimizing Performance: Wiring Tips and Best Practices for Aprilaire 600

When it comes to maximizing the efficiency and functionality of the Aprilaire 600, proper wiring is crucial. To help you achieve optimal performance and fully harness the potential of this exceptional device, we have compiled a list of essential wiring tips and best practices.

1. Location Matters: Ensure that the Aprilaire 600 is installed in a suitable location, away from any heat-emitting sources like direct sunlight, appliances, or heating vents. This will prevent false readings and ensure accurate humidity control.

2. Proper Connections: Precise wiring connections are fundamental for seamless operation. Make sure to meticulously follow the installation instructions provided by Aprilaire. Double-check every connection point, ensuring that all wires are securely fastened. Remember, loose connections can lead to intermittent performance issues.

3. Label Wires: To avoid confusion during installation and future maintenance, clearly label each wire according to its corresponding connection point. Utilize durable and easy-to-read labels to keep everything organized. This will greatly simplify troubleshooting and ensure quick and hassle-free wiring inspections.

4. Use Correct Wire Gauge: Using the proper wire gauge is crucial to prevent voltage drop and ensure reliability. Always refer to the manufacturer’s recommendations for the appropriate wire size. Choosing the correct wire gauge will guarantee an optimized electrical connection, reducing the risk of malfunctions and enhancing the lifespan of your Aprilaire 600.

5. Regular Inspection and Maintenance: Periodically inspect the wiring connections to identify any signs of wear, corrosion, or loose wires. Tighten loose connections, replace damaged wires promptly, and clean any accumulated debris near the wiring area. Regular maintenance ensures not only the performance but also the longevity of your Aprilaire 600.

Common Wiring Problems
  • Frequent Circuit Breaker Tripping: This issue is often caused by overloaded circuits. Ensure that you are not exceeding the maximum load capacity and consider redistributing the devices plugged into that circuit.
  • Intermittent Power Outages: Loose connections are a common culprit for intermittent power loss. Inspect and tighten all wires, particularly at switches, outlets, and circuit breaker connections.
  • Switches or Outlets Not Working: When a switch or outlet ceases to function, it may be due to loose wiring or a faulty component. Double-check the connections and test the switch or outlet with a multimeter to identify any issues.
Tips for Safe Troubleshooting
  • Turn off Power: Before investigating any wiring issue, turn off the power to the affected circuit to prevent electric shocks.
  • Follow Safety Codes: Familiarize yourself with local electrical codes and adhere to them at all times to ensure your safety and the proper functioning of your electrical system.
  • Use Proper Tools: Always use the right tools for the job to avoid damage to the wiring system and potential injury. Common tools include wire strippers, voltage testers, and insulated screwdrivers.

Q: What is the purpose of an Aprilaire 600 wiring diagram?
The purpose of an Aprilaire 600 wiring diagram is to provide a visual representation of the electrical connections and components involved in installing and operating the Aprilaire 600 whole-house humidifier. It helps individuals understand how the different wires should be connected to ensure the humidifier functions properly.

Q: Why is it important to have a wiring diagram for the Aprilaire 600?
Having a wiring diagram for the Aprilaire 600 is crucial to ensure a safe and effective installation. It prevents confusion and mistakes by guiding users on which wires should be connected to specific terminals, making the process much easier and efficient.

Q: Can I install the Aprilaire 600 without using a wiring diagram?
While it is technically possible to install the Aprilaire 600 without a wiring diagram, it is highly discouraged. Without the diagram, you may risk incorrect wiring connections, jeopardizing the proper functioning of the humidifier and potentially causing damage to the system or other electrical components.

Q: Where can I find a wiring diagram for the Aprilaire 600?
You can find the wiring diagram for the Aprilaire 600 in the installation manual provided by Aprilaire. It is always recommended to refer to the official manual to ensure you have the most accurate and up-to-date information regarding the wiring connections.

Q: Are there any precautions I should take while referencing the wiring diagram?
Yes, there are a few precautions to keep in mind when using the wiring diagram for the Aprilaire 600. Make sure to turn off the power to the HVAC system before attempting any wiring connections. Double-check that you have the correct diagram for your specific model to avoid any confusion or mistakes. If unsure about any step, consult a qualified HVAC technician for assistance.
